Output ba34a88f61f62e67f4bdbce7d2445261a3d4f79c664b68c6b040e68af3a3fa42:1

value
12589494
script pubkey
OP_0 OP_PUSHBYTES_20 34fa2b94e485136ecc281582e7d01f387100fc1a
address
bc1qxnazh98ys5fkanpgzkpw05ql8pcsplq66mxtg5
transaction
ba34a88f61f62e67f4bdbce7d2445261a3d4f79c664b68c6b040e68af3a3fa42
spent
true